idea怎么把git上的主干切换成分支

worktile 其他 127

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    要将git上的主干切换成分支,可以按照以下步骤操作:

    1. 确保当前工作目录干净:在进行分支切换之前,确认当前工作目录下没有未提交的更改,否则会影响分支切换或导致数据丢失。可以使用 `git status` 命令检查当前状态。

    2. 创建新的分支:首先,创建一个新的分支以保存当前工作进度。可以使用 `git branch ` 命令创建分支,例如 `git branch feature`。

    3. 切换到新的分支:接下来,使用 `git checkout ` 命令切换到新创建的分支,例如 `git checkout feature`。

    4. 合并主干内容:现在,你已经切换到新的分支上了,但是新的分支中还没有主干的内容。要将主干内容合并到新分支,可以使用 `git merge ` 命令,例如 `git merge main`。

    5. 解决可能的冲突:在合并过程中,如果遇到冲突,需要手动解决冲突。可以使用 `git status` 命令查看哪些文件存在冲突,并编辑这些文件以解决冲突。解决冲突后,使用 `git add ` 命令将文件标记为已解决。

    6. 提交分支更改:当冲突全部解决后,使用 `git commit -m “Merge main branch”` 命令提交合并后的更改。

    现在,你已经成功将git上的主干切换成了新的分支。可以使用 `git branch` 命令查看当前所在分支,并继续在新分支上进行开发工作。

    2年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    要将 Git 上的主干切换成分支,需要执行以下步骤:

    1. 确认当前所在的分支:在项目目录下打开终端,并输入 `git branch` 命令。该命令会列出所有分支,当前所在的分支会以星号 (*) 标识出来。

    2. 创建一个新的分支:输入 `git branch ` 命令,将 `` 替换为你想要创建的新分支的名称。这个命令会在当前代码的最新提交处创建一个新的分支,但是并不会切换到该分支。

    3. 切换到新的分支:输入 `git checkout ` 命令,将 `` 替换为你之前创建的新分支的名称。这个命令会将你的当前工作区切换到新的分支上,以便你可以在该分支上继续开发。

    4. 检查分支切换是否成功:再次输入 `git branch` 命令,确认当前所在的分支是否已经切换到新创建的分支。

    5. 推送分支至远程仓库(可选):如果你希望将新的分支推送到远程仓库,以便与其他人共享和协作开发,可以输入 `git push -u origin ` 命令,将 `` 替换为你之前创建的新分支的名称。这个命令会将新的分支推送到远程仓库,并将它与本地分支关联起来。

    请注意,在切换分支之前,确保你的工作区是干净的,没有未提交的更改。如果有未提交的更改,你可以使用 `git stash` 命令将这些更改暂存起来,或者提交更改后再切换分支。切换分支可能会导致当前分支上的更改丢失,因此要谨慎操作。

    希望以上解答能对你有所帮助,祝你使用 Git 平稳顺利!

    2年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    在Git中,切换主干(也就是切换到其他分支)的操作非常简单。下面将介绍一种常见的方法来切换主干到分支的操作流程。

    1. 首先,使用`git branch`命令查看当前所有的分支,确定你想要切换到的分支名字。例如,假设你想要将主干切换到名为”feature”的分支。

    2. 使用`git checkout`命令切换到指定的分支。例如,执行以下命令:

    “`shell
    git checkout feature
    “`

    3. 将主干切换到分支后,你将会处于该分支的最新提交状态。

    如果你想要在切换分支前保存当前的工作进度,可以使用`git stash`命令将其保存到”stash”中,并在切换分支后再恢复。

    以下是切换主干到分支的完整操作流程:

    “`shell
    # 1. 查看当前分支
    git branch

    # 2. 切换到分支
    git checkout feature

    # 3. 备份当前工作进度(可选)
    git stash

    # 4. 切换完成
    “`

    通过以上方法,你可以轻松地将主干切换到分支,继续在分支上进行开发工作。切换分支后,你可以使用`git branch`命令来确认当前所在的分支。

    2年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部